Microsoft Subaru unveiled a pair of newcomers at the 2013 Los Angeles Motor Show - a red-hot WRX fast saloon (above) and a concept car depicting the next Legacy (below). The WRX is a Subaru performance icon, but has been around the block a few times in recent years. First it was a four-door blue and gold rally hero, then it became a sensible hatchback.

Audi Q3 - production has started in Spain The Audi Q3 is the latest niche-filler from Audi, another soft-roader to mop up the seemingly endless queue of buyers wanting something high-riding and rufty-tufty. And if that high-riding something that’s a little rufty-tufty just happens to have a decent badge attached and comes complete with plenty of grown-up toys, so much the better. Which is why Audi has high expectations of its new Q3, with the SEAT plant in Martorell, Spain gearing up to churn out as many as 100,000 Q3s a year.
